Output 24bbd401055bdd6e70a76f3e342df6cf25e5eb49af89d189159c5a355ccfae68:2

value
64397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9106e034cc6585651a3fc8f60d16c2c8c73a911c OP_EQUAL
address
3Eur96ffHQkqdbFSPLTUsdZBidt4fsjnrJ
transaction
24bbd401055bdd6e70a76f3e342df6cf25e5eb49af89d189159c5a355ccfae68